ElasticSearch BDD ?

Fermé
totodunet Messages postés 1377 Date d'inscription mercredi 18 mars 2009 Statut Membre Dernière intervention 5 mars 2020 - 4 mars 2020 à 15:34
totodunet Messages postés 1377 Date d'inscription mercredi 18 mars 2009 Statut Membre Dernière intervention 5 mars 2020 - 5 mars 2020 à 13:38
Bonjour,

Ma question peut paraître évidente pour beaucoup.

A votre avis ElasticSearch est pour vous une base de données ou pas ?

https://openclassrooms.com/fr/courses/4462426-maitrisez-les-bases-de-donnees-nosql/4474691-etudiez-le-fonctionnement-d-elasticsearch

https://fr.wikipedia.org/wiki/Base_de_donn%C3%A9es

Cordialement,

2 réponses

yg_be Messages postés 22707 Date d'inscription lundi 9 juin 2008 Statut Contributeur Dernière intervention 19 avril 2024 1 471
5 mars 2020 à 08:58
bonjour, qu'en penses-tu?
0
totodunet Messages postés 1377 Date d'inscription mercredi 18 mars 2009 Statut Membre Dernière intervention 5 mars 2020 199
5 mars 2020 à 13:38
Je ne sais pas forcément quoi répondre :

ElasticSearch a été créé selon moi pour indexer des documents (tout types de fichiers) si je ne me trompe pas. C'est donc un moteur d'indexation. Mais pour indexer, il doit évidemment gérer une base de métadonnées.
Seulement pour moi je vois 2 écoles :
- On peut donc lui faire avaler des données en format json et en détourner son usage comme une BDD NoSQL orienté documents.
- On peut lui faire indexer des documents en lui donnant les métadonnées correspondants et bien l'utiliser pour faire de la recherche de documents.

Cordialement,
0